Before the season began, TCU players and coaches said they might revert to more of a small-ball approach.
Against Dallas Baptist, there were positive signs that the Horned Frogs are adapting to this style of play. TCU executed three bunts against the Patriots, including two perfect ones down the first and third base lines. Coach Jim Schlossnagle said it's a process.
"Saying you want to be a small ball team and then doing it and actually being good at it ..those are three different things,'' he said. "Tonight we were good at it, with the exception of a slash that was popped up."
